Reporter comment USDA

As filed

Compared to last week, feeders and calves not well tested, a higher trend noted. Slaughter cows sold steady, higher undertone noted. Supply was light with very good demand.

Slaughter cattle

By class and quality grade · $/cwt
Cull cows and bulls are graded, not weight-classed — grade is what moves the money here.

Replacement cattle Per head

By class, stage and age
Bred stock and pairs are reported per head, not per hundredweight — these prices are never mixed with the $/cwt figures above.
